Table 4.6 V/f Pattern Examples
Setting
Example
Specification Characteristic Application
0 50 Hz
Constant torque
For general purpose applications, torque
remains constant regardless of speed changes.

Heavy Duty 3
Reduced or
variable torque
For applications where torque changes with the
speed like fans, pumps, and others that
require
reduced torque relative to the load.

High starting
torque
High starting should be selected only when:
Wiring between the drive and motor
exceeds 150 m
Large amount of starting torque
is required
AC reactor is installed
Motor exceeds the largest motor
recommended for that drive used
